Jquery 需要关于调整大小问题的提示和指南吗
当我的窗体处于小屏幕大小时,它显示正确,但当我增加宽度时,它显示不正确。有什么想法吗?这是正常的还是有一种方法可以使它处于良好的位置?这是我的小提琴: jsfiddle.net/aX86d/Jquery 需要关于调整大小问题的提示和指南吗,jquery,html,css,jquery-ui,jquery-mobile,Jquery,Html,Css,Jquery Ui,Jquery Mobile,当我的窗体处于小屏幕大小时,它显示正确,但当我增加宽度时,它显示不正确。有什么想法吗?这是正常的还是有一种方法可以使它处于良好的位置?这是我的小提琴: jsfiddle.net/aX86d/ 如果有人能为我提供一个关于noob友好指南的教程,帮助我在为应用程序创建时使用小/宽浏览器来维护整个web的外观,那么肯定会出现不同的屏幕分辨率使用。如果您的问题是屏幕宽度增加时高度增加,这是因为,块(blockA和blockB)和#user元素具有百分比宽度。因此,当宽度增加时,由于屏幕的宽度增加,元素的
如果有人能为我提供一个关于noob友好指南的教程,帮助我在为应用程序创建时使用小/宽浏览器来维护整个web的外观,那么肯定会出现不同的屏幕分辨率使用。如果您的问题是屏幕宽度增加时高度增加,这是因为,块(blockA和blockB)和#user元素具有百分比宽度。因此,当宽度增加时,由于屏幕的宽度增加,元素的高度也会增加,从而导致此问题。一个很好的解决方案是在CSS中指定最大高度,例如:
max-height: 30px;
将30px
更改为您希望元素获得的最大值,然后重试。图元的大小不会超过最大高度
请参阅此更新的小提琴:
编辑:
由于您的问题是水平间距,我建议使用绝对定位。无论何时定位元素绝对,其父元素都必须相对定位。然后我将顶部和底部设置为0,边距设置为auto 8px,用于auto top-bottom,以及8ps left-right。这将使元素垂直居中。看这个
我应该提到,CSScalc()
函数在一些较旧的浏览器中不起作用,但在所有当前流行的浏览器中都起作用
绝对定位信息:
请参见相对定位中的绝对定位
基本上,本页说明,如果绝对位置元素位于相对位置元素内,则其顶部、底部、左侧和右侧样式将与父级相对。否则,它将与
主体
相对,而不是它的父对象。查看上述页面上的图像,它们可能会帮助您更好地理解。。实际上,这与高度无关,而是1)内联元素之间的间距因屏幕尺寸变宽而增大2)当屏幕变得太小时,右侧的元素(表单输入)将进入图像下方,导致设计看起来很奇怪。。你能帮我吗?当然,我会更新的。过几天再检查一遍minutes@MapleseaPowerleveling-很高兴我能帮忙!你能更详细地描述绝对和相对的东西吗?因为我仍然觉得它令人困惑。。但是你的是我需要的=)@MapleseaPowerleveling-我添加了有关定位的信息。希望有帮助!